Gov wants your 401(k),Hearings require Treasuries in 'automatic IRA' Sept 14-15
worldnetdaily.com ^ | 090210 | Jerome R. Corsi

Posted on 09/02/2010 12:54:07 AM PDT by Fred

The Obama administration appears to be proceeding with a novel way of financing trillion-dollar budget deficits by forcing IRA and 401(k) holders to buy Treasury bonds by mandating the placement of government-structured annuities in their investment accounts.

The requirement to invest private retirement assets has been cleverly buried within plans to create "automatic IRAs" that would mandate employer groups enroll all employees in 401(k) or IRA plans.

The U.S. Department of Labor released yesterday an agenda for an upcoming joint hearing with the Department of the Treasury scheduled for Sept. 14 and 15 on whether government life-time annuity options funded by U.S. Treasury debt should be required for private retirement accounts, including IRAs and 401(k) plans.

WND reported in January that Assistant Labor Secretary Phyllis C. Borzi and Deputy Assistant Treasury Secretary Mark Iwry are planning to stage a public comment period before implementing regulations that would require private investors to structure IRA and 401(k) accounts into what could amount to a U.S. Treasury debt-backed government annuity.

In a 2010 budget blueprint unveiled Feb. 26, President Obama proposed that employers sponsoring 401(k) plans or other defined contribution plans should be required to offer automatic enrollment in these plans, or in direct-deposit IRAs, as steps that would change the nation's voluntary retirement plan into a government-mandated nationalized program.

With the Treasury needing to sell another $1.4 to $1.5 trillion in government debt to finance the anticipated fiscal year 2010 federal budget deficit, the Obama administration is obviously scrambling to find ways to sell government debt without having to raise interest rates.

Under ERISA, the Department of Labor regulates approximately 700,000 private pension plans, with approximately $4.7 trillion in assets.

The phrase "the law is an ass" originates in Charles Dickens' Oliver Twist, when the character Mr. Bumble is informed that "the law supposes that your wife acts under your direction". Mr. Bumble replies "If the law supposes that ... the law is a [sic] ass—a idiot. If that's the eye of the law, the law is a bachelor; and the worst I wish the law is that his eye may be opened by experience—by experience."

Because Franz Kafka has become the poster boy for twentieth-century alienation and disoriented anxiety, his work is often introduced in the context of Kafka's own experience of alienation.

A Czech in the Austro-Hungarian empire, a German-speaker among Czechs, a Jew among German-speakers, a disbeliever among Jews; alienated from his pragmatic and overbearing father, from his bureaucratic job, from the opposite sex; caught between a desire to live in literature and to live a normal bourgeois life; acutely and lucidly self-critical; physically vulnerable--Kafka nowhere found a comfortable fit.
